Principal Geotechnical Engineer

Ninyo & Moore, a SOCOTEC Company, has an immediate opening for a Principal Geotechnical Engineer in their Houston, Texas office. The candidate will serve as the Principal-in-Charge of projects, directing and overseeing project components while providing guidance to engineering staff.

Responsibilities

Selecting project managers for projects and directing and assisting the project manager throughout project duration
Interfacing with clients and attend meetings, as necessary
Assuming technical responsibility for project components and providing technical assistance to project managers and engineering staff

Ninyo & Moore Geotechnical and Environmental Sciences Consultants, an ENR Top 500 Design Firm, was established to provide geotechnical and environmental engineering, soil and materials testing, and inspection services to clients in the governmental (federal, state, and local), commercial, and private sectors.
